JOB DESCRIPTION : Summary of Position

An Early Childhood Mental Health Consultant provides individual, group and family counseling to promote personal growth and resiliency in the form of social, emotional, cognitive, and behavioral changes in client. Provides services that support families at risk and enhances the capacity of adults working with infants, toddlers, and preschoolers in natural settings, which includes travel in the entire service delivery area of 15 counties. This includes performing continuing assessment of the client's needs and functioning, maintenance of appropriate documentation and development and implementation of the Chaddock Early Childhood Mental Health Consultant Project.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ES

  • Offer training, consultation, technical assistance services to childcare providers and the families they serve that reflect the need of the communities served within the program area based on needs assessment & focus group results. Topics may include but are not limited to : Behavioral issues, Violence / trauma, Abuse / neglect, Cultural, Communicating with parents, Adult / family problems.
  • Each established program area will offer a minimum of 20 training workshops annually at least 1 ½ hours in length and at times / locations convenient to childcare practitioners.
  • Each established program area's Consultant will conduct a minimum of 200 on-site visits annually to childcare programs to provide services.
  • Provide a linkage between the childcare field and the mental health field by offering consultation services, technical assistance, and trainings to childcare practitioners to fill identified gaps in services to children and families with social / emotional challenges.
  • Offer training / consultation services with the goal of increasing childcare provider competency levels when working with children and families in addressing social / emotional health, which will, in turn, reduce disenrollment from childcare programs.
  • Provide appropriate referrals to outside agencies in the social, mental health and health areas based on individual identified needs of children & / or families.
  • Partner with the local CCR&R, Child Care Nurse Consultant and Infant Toddler Specialist to identify prospective providers and determine site-specific needs for mental health promotion, consultation and services. Conduct outreach in partnership with CCR&R, local social service agencies, childcare provider groups, etc.
  • Use available data and provider evaluations to determine future training needs within each program.
  • Treats all clients and colleagues with dignity and respect, regardless of race, ethnicity, nationality, religion, sexual orientation, gender, or other legally protected status.
  • Attend staff meetings, clinical staffings, and other internal meetings as assigned. Participate on committees as assigned, including quality assurance functions. Maintain appropriate communication with other employees and work as an effective member of treatment team.
  • Meet and maintain applicable certification and licensure requirements.
